harmonic — full definition

  1. adj Relating to harmony; pleasant and well-balanced in sound.
  2. noun In physics and music, a frequency that is a whole-number multiple of a base ("fundamental") frequency.

overtone — full definition

  1. noun A tone whose frequency is an integer multiple of another; a member of the harmonic series.
  2. noun An implicit message (in a film, book, verbal discussion, or similar) perceived as overwhelming the explicit message.
  3. noun An implicit message (in a film, book, verbal discussion, or similar) perceived subtly alongside, but not overwhelming, the explicit message.
